Program Analyst - Congressional Affairs Support

Expected Q4 2025 (subject to contract award)

This position is dependent on a contract award for work supporting the Defense Counterintelligence and Security Agency (DCSA).

THIS POSITION REQUIRES A DOD SECRET SECURITY CLEARANCE

Pending contract award, Global Engineering & Technology (GET) is seeking a highly skilled Program Analyst to provide support with tasks associated with DCSA's Office of Communications and Congressional Affairs (OCCA) Congressional Affairs Branch and provide direct support to the Congressional Inquiries Team responsible for processing inquiries submitted to the agency by Congress for appropriate response. This position's work location is principally in Fort Meade, MD. This role is critical to advancing strategic initiatives, facilitating leadership engagements, and ensuring effective internal and external communications across the agency.

This position is 100% on-site. This is not a remote or hybrid-remote position.

Engagement & Coordination:

The Program Analyst shall monitor the Congressional Inquiries digital group mailbox and perform daily review and triage of correspondence received, and provide the following program analyst support functions as part of the inquiries process:

  • Assess incoming congressional constituent inquiries to determine if they are applicable to the agency.
  • Monitor the Congressional Inquiries tracking program to determine if prior inquiries exist on the constituent.
  • Dispatch appropriate acknowledgements for inquiries addressed by the agency.
  • Submit appropriate response to inquiry sender when the inquiry submission does not fall within DCSAs purview
  • Shall maintain and appropriately update Congressional Inquiries tracking program as needed.
  • Develops necessary PDF files and folders within the Congressional Inquiries shared drive to preserve all documentation associated with the inquiry for record. The contractor shall also archive all necessary correspondence and documentation for completed inquiry responses.
  • Conduct research within DCSA operations systems to determine the circumstances of the individual inquiries.
  • Develop and responses to the submitting congressional office as required.
  • Identify and assign the inquiries to the appropriate personnel and/or points of contact through the Congression Inquiries tracking program.
  • Conduct research in the appropriate IT systems (to include JVS/SII/DISS/DCII/PIPS/NBIS) to obtain and memorialize data pertinent to the inquiry.
  • Monitor and maintain the status/information within the Congressional Inquiries group mailbox, including reviewing consistently and the inquiries tracking program for missed inquiries. Additionally, the contractor shall periodically review the inquiries tracking program to ensure the accuracy of the information/data contained within the fields and regularly create back-up copies of the program/data.
